Output 3e0c346130b15a3490e92af90a8f46e2e5ae55ccb3e5bb491a53167eee96a76b:1

value
529428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d137651bac63ecaa6cc16a69ea3ff22e11f7bda OP_EQUAL
address
34LkqN1pLWXms6ugXLEov7Q9ZVjcSFfMH8
transaction
3e0c346130b15a3490e92af90a8f46e2e5ae55ccb3e5bb491a53167eee96a76b